No worries - just to give you a small hint: M&M is not known for very generous mileage earnings, unlike UA...

Low econ tickets on any *A carrier will most certainly end of with 25% on M&M while there is a good chance that UA will cedit 100%.

As said, look at the program earning charts for the airline you fly most and decide. I think you might want to look at UA. Even though it will be hard for you to get status they will most certainly credit 100% for AC on intercontinental flights in cheap booking classes. See below three program comparisons for AC operated flights:

AC - 50% for cheap AC IC eco:
http://www.aircanada.com/en/aeroplan...milesChart.pdf

UA - 100% for cheap AC IC eco:
https://www.united.com/cms/en-US/mar...spx?ItemId=313

LH - 25% for cheap AC IC eco:
